Ticket BRK-4182: Staging broker misconfigured after upgrade. The Ferrowick cluster was moved to broker version 4.x last night, but the consumer pods are still reading the old env file, so connections fail with auth errors on startup. The fix is straightforward: the new broker requires SASL, and the legacy plaintext listener is disabled. Update broker.env on each consumer node, restart the pods, and confirm queue depth drains. The required line to add is the following:

sealed setting: LEDGER_TOKEN20=6148d35bbb480b0ab79e

// Bloom filter guarding reads to the Pellway KV store.
// Cuts useless disk lookups for keys that don't exist.
// Support note: false positives are normal and harmless;
// false negatives are impossible. If miss rates spike,
// check the bits-per-key setting before filing a ticket.
// The current tuning constants appear below.

tuning table, kawep-tawif:
CAPS = {
    "olidor": 80,
    "belion": 7,
    "quenys": 225,
    "druox": 839,
    "fraath": 482,
}

☐ Step 7 — Sweeper Key Escrow. Before activating the PurgePilot data-retention sweeper, confirm both custodians from the Arlenmoor site are present and have signed the ceremony log. New team members: do not skip the witness signature. The escrow envelope is then sealed and stored in the ceremony safe. Record on the envelope the recovery passphrase below.

vault phrase of yaguf-hahaf = druath-holix